18-24 August 2013
Summer Course for Instrumentalists and Vocalists
Lady Margaret Hall, Oxford University
MEhr Clef Summer Jazz Course is suitable for all levels, from improver
through intermediate to advanced. Jazz beginners too are welcome, though a good
basic command of the instrument/voice is necessary. Some knowledge of jazz and
improvisation would be an advantage, but is not essential.
The course is led by some of the most respected and accomplished tutors in the UK who, between them have many years experience both as teachers and musicians of international repute and have trained some of the best talents on the British Jazz scene today.
Teaching is of the highest standard and groups are small to ensure individual attention is given to all students. The course offers intensive learning in an environment with like-minded people.
Curriculum includes audition preparation and mock audition for students intending to apply Music Schools, Academies and Conservatoires.
MEhr Clef is proud that, since its inauguration in 2005 each student who applied for entry to the UK's most renowned music colleges was successful in gaining a place for Undergraduate or Postgraduate studies.
Minimum age is 14 years with no upper age limit. Students under 14 years may be accepted in exceptional circumstances. Teaching rooms and Cellar Jazz Bar have upright or grand pianos. Drum kits and amps will be provided for students travelling from abroad.
